The workout plan is a little old but “Core Performance”, sold as a soft cover book on Amazon, was amazing for me. It’s a holistic training program really designed to strengthen and increase range of motion. Yoga like stretches and interesting weight training are two of the key focuses.

It was ahead of its time in my opinion. The program has a 24 week program from what I remember and really breaks down what the plan is down to day by day activities. Even includes preset meal guides. It’s not a dogmatic program either. I felt that the program ramped up nicely and didn’t push me into any exercise that was dangerous or felt ridiculous.

The downsides to the program are the time commitment. Workouts can last ninety minutes including warm-ups and cool downs. The space requirements and equipment list is really catered to a well equipped global gym at a minimum. Also, a number of the exercises are stuff you’ll never see anyone else doing.

However, if you can see beyond the cons the workout program is seriously impactful.
